At DataTorque we are dedicated to driving significant business transformation for governments worldwide through technology. We are now seeking an experienced IT Project Director to join our team and lead large-scale software transformation projects.

Job Description:

We are looking for a highly skilled solution-focused IT Project Director with a proven track record of managing large transformation projects valued at $10-20 million or more. The ideal candidate will have extensive experience in complex software implementation, project governance, leadership and financial management. Experience in finance or tax would be a valuable asset.

The Role:

Strategically leading project implementation by effectively managing risk, resource constraints, and budget.

  • Can you adapt to changes and help to create solutions that move the company and our clients forward with energy, momentum, and results?
  • Can you effectively engage in challenging scope, resource, and time-constraint conversations?
  • Do you have the ability to detect unstated assumptions?

Responsibilities:

  • To lead and manage large-scale IT transformation projects from inception to completion, ensuring they were delivered on time, within scope, and budget.
  • Establish and maintain robust project governance frameworks to ensure accountability and effective decision-making.
  • Oversee project planning, resource allocation, and team coordination, ensuring all project milestones are met.
  • Manage project budgets, track financial performance, and ensure cost-effectiveness.
  • Collaborate with stakeholders to define project objectives, deliverables, and success criteria.
  • Ensure effective risk management by identifying potential risks and implementing mitigation strategies.
  • Drive software implementation projects, ensuring seamless integration with existing systems and processes.
  • Provide regular project updates and reports to senior management and stakeholders.
  • Foster a culture of continuous improvement, innovation, and excellence within the project team.

Experience:

  • Extensive experience managing large transformation projects valued at $10-20 million or more.
  • Strong background in project governance and team leadership.
  • Financially astute with experience in managing project budgets and financial performance.
  • Proven experience in software implementation and integration.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to engage and influence stakeholders at all levels.
  • Strong problem-solving skills and the ability to make decisions under pressure.
  • Experience in finance or tax is highly beneficial.
